Aquacobalamin

  • CAS No.: 13422-52-1
  • Formula:C62H90CoN13O16P
  • Molecular Weight:1363.36

Biological Activity: Aquacobalamin is one of the major forms of vitamin B12 isolated from mammalian cells. Aquacobalamin accelerates the oxidation of azo-dye Orange II (HY-N1442) by HSO5- in aqueous solutions. Aquacobalamin binds hydrogen peroxide reversibly to form a cobalt(III) hydroperoxo adduct with a 0.25 mM dissociation constant[1][2][3].
